Arizona — 2004 presidential election
Recent presidential results
state2004 presidential electionArizona · PresidentBushR+10.5
How it voted
Share of the 2004 vote
| George W. Bush ✓Republican | 54.8% | 1,104,294 |
|---|---|---|
| John KerryDemocratic | 44.3% | 893,524 |
| OtherAll other candidates | 0.9% | 18,284 |

Arizona cast 10 electoral votes this cycle.
County-level results (15 counties) — table
| County | Winner | Margin |
|---|---|---|
| Apache County, AZ | Democratic | D+30.1 |
| Cochise County, AZ | Republican | R+20.3 |
| Coconino County, AZ | Democratic | D+12.8 |
| Gila County, AZ | Republican | R+19.3 |
| Graham County, AZ | Republican | R+39.9 |
| Greenlee County, AZ | Republican | R+24.6 |
| La Paz County, AZ | Republican | R+25.9 |
| Maricopa County, AZ | Republican | R+14.6 |
| Mohave County, AZ | Republican | R+28.1 |
| Navajo County, AZ | Republican | R+7.6 |
| Pima County, AZ | Democratic | D+6.0 |
| Pinal County, AZ | Republican | R+15.1 |
| Santa Cruz County, AZ | Democratic | D+19.2 |
| Yavapai County, AZ | Republican | R+23.2 |
| Yuma County, AZ | Republican | R+16.0 |
